Peanut Butter Banana Chocolate Chip Cookies

Ingredients:
It took a bit of trial and error (forgetting to sweeten them somehow, one batch that didn’t rise at all, one batch that was perfect on the outside but almost raw on the inside) but I’m very happy with the final recipe. I’d love to know if anyone makes any other additions or substitutions.
- 2 bananas
- ½ cup apple sauce
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
- ¼ cup peanut butter
- ¼ cup molasses
- 2 cups oats
- 2 tsp baking powder
- 1 tsp cinnamon
- handful of chocolate chips, coconut, and/or nuts
- Mash the bananas, then add all other wet ingredients and mix thoroughly
- Add in the oats and baking powder and stir, toss in the chocolate chips and any additional toppings last
- Scoop onto a cookie tray and bake for 15-25 minutes at 375F
